Output 59530c2b51995463395e42ee74486177af4ebc7dc2f0c5ea7866d3092497027f:0

value
562353573
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a58095b01744d4c70b37abf4716b3880ec145a6d OP_EQUALVERIFY OP_CHECKSIG
address
1G66Xsk3shw8HTBJCkgLHWmxxdugTyiui1
transaction
59530c2b51995463395e42ee74486177af4ebc7dc2f0c5ea7866d3092497027f
spent
true